Shopping for shares when general markets are falling can appear harmful and counterintuitive. Nonetheless, should you’re investing in shares for the long run, the advantages are extraordinarily rewarding.
An ideal instance would have been shopping for shares of high quality corporations amid the market chaos of 2020. 5 years in the past, round April 14, 2020, the S&P 500 was already down almost 13.5% for that yr regardless of being within the midst of a rebound after a steep decline in March because of the emergence of the coronavirus pandemic. Whereas it wasn’t a straightforward time to purchase shares given the uncertainty forward, doing so might have resulted in some vital features for traders.

Technique (NASDAQ: MSTR), Celsius Holdings (NASDAQ: CELH), and Nvidia (NASDAQ: NVDA) have all generated monstrous features for traders in simply the previous 5 years.
When you had invested $5,000 into every considered one of these shares in April 2020, you’d have nicely up over $300,000 as we speak. Here is a take a look at how a lot these investments could be value as of April 16, and whether or not these shares are nonetheless good buys proper now.
One of the best-performing inventory on this record is Technique, previously often known as MicroStrategy. It might have turned a $5,000 funding into roughly $126,750 over only a five-year stretch. It is an astounding efficiency, particularly when you think about that the principle purpose traders are bullish on it’s for its place in Bitcoin — it prides itself on being the most important company holder of the cryptocurrency.
But, investing $5,000 into the digital forex itself would have grown to a extra modest sum of $63,000. Technique has been the higher funding. Regardless of posting unstable earnings numbers that typically function huge seven-figure losses, its favorable place on Bitcoin has been a giant purpose for its fast rise in worth.
Whereas it technically offers corporations with enterprise intelligence options, Technique has risen primarily because of the hype and pleasure referring to crypto. Its fundamentals do not help its sizable $80 billion-plus market cap. This can be a extremely speculative and unstable funding, and traders should not assume that as a result of the tech stock has completed so nicely up to now 5 years, it is going to be capable of replicate a lot of these returns sooner or later.
Power drink firm Celsius Holdings has made for an amazing progress inventory over time, establishing itself as one of many high corporations within the business over that timeframe. A $5,000 funding within the enterprise 5 years in the past would now be value a staggering $129,400 — and that is even with shares of Celsius falling greater than 50% over the previous 12 months.
Transferring ahead, the corporate can nonetheless be an interesting funding given its give attention to the sugar-free market, the place it may be a giant participant. It not too long ago introduced plans to accumulate Alani Diet, which can increase its presence in that space. Final yr, Celsius’ gross sales grew by simply 3% to $1.4 billion, however with far more progress nonetheless on the horizon for the enterprise, it will not be too late to spend money on the inventory.
Chipmaker Nvidia has been a high inventory to personal on account of its progress in synthetic intelligence (AI). It performs an important position in serving to companies increase their AI capabilities. It could appear stunning that the inventory is not greater on this record, however that is largely due to tariffs and the financial uncertainty forward for the tech business as a complete, and the danger that spending on chips might decelerate within the close to future.
Nvidia’s five-year returns are nonetheless spectacular, nonetheless, and the inventory would have turned a $5,000 funding into near $73,000 as we speak. The corporate’s dominance in AI chips makes it a robust purchase shifting ahead as Nvidia’s strong earnings and progress make it seemingly the enterprise will change into much more priceless sooner or later, and any dip in value may very well be a beautiful shopping for alternative for traders.
In its most up-to-date fiscal yr, which led to January, the corporate reported over $130.5 billion in gross sales (greater than double what it generated a yr earlier), and earnings of $72.9 billion soared from $29.8 billion within the earlier yr. Nvidia has been a progress machine, and even when enterprise slows down within the close to time period, this will nonetheless make for a superb long-term purchase.
In complete, a $15,000 funding throughout all these shares 5 years in the past would now be value a staggering $329,000. These huge returns ought to remind traders that purchasing when sentiment is poor will not be as unhealthy a time to spend money on the inventory market as it could seem like.
